The Detroit Red Wings will continue on their western swing in Edmonton tonight with a game against the Oilers. In November, Detroit won the first game of the season series 4-2. The Oilers are on a two game winning streak and are 4-5-1 in their last 10 games. Game time tonight is 9:00 PM ET
Time: 9:00 PM EST Place: Rogers Arena, Edmonton AB TV: BSDETX, SNW Radio: WXYT-97.1 FM Oilers Blog: Copper & Blue The Oilers continue to be a mess relative to their roster and hold onto merely a tentative hold on third place in the Pacific Division. They’re only a +6 in goal differential as a team.
